Part 2: Grilling the Pineapple
Pineapple brings that tangy-sweet note that balances the smokiness of the BBQ sauce beautifully. You can either use fresh or canned rings.
Step 1: Grill the Pineapple
Heat a clean skillet or grill pan over medium heat. Lightly grease it with a bit of oil or butter. If desired, sprinkle the pineapple slices with a tiny bit of brown sugar to help them caramelize.
Grill each pineapple ring for about 2–3 minutes on each side until golden grill marks appear and the pineapple becomes slightly caramelized. Remove and let cool, then chop the rings into smaller chunks.
Part 3: Building the Sandwich
Now comes the fun part—assembling your masterpiece.
Step 1: Choose the Right Bread
Thick-cut sourdough or Texas toast works best. You want a bread that can hold up to the hearty filling and not become soggy. Spread one side of each bread slice with butter (and a bit of mayo if you like extra golden crust).
Step 2: Layer the Ingredients
On the unbuttered side of the bread, start layering:
A handful of shredded mozzarella and cheddar cheese
A generous scoop of the BBQ chicken
A few chunks of grilled pineapple
Optional: thinly sliced red onions or jalapeños for a kick
Another layer of cheese (for that extra gooey factor)
Top with the second slice of bread, buttered side facing out
Part 4: Grilling the Sandwich
Place the sandwich onto a skillet or grill pan over medium-low heat. You want to go slow to let the cheese melt thoroughly before the bread gets too dark.
Grill each side for 3–5 minutes, pressing down slightly with a spatula, until the bread is golden brown and crispy, and the cheese is completely melted. Flip carefully and repeat on the other side.
If needed, lower the heat and cover the skillet with a lid to help the cheese melt.
Pro Tip: A panini press or sandwich press works wonderfully if you have one.
Part 5: Serve and Enjoy
Once grilled to perfection, remove the sandwich and let it rest for 1 minute before slicing. This allows the cheese to settle a bit and avoids losing too much gooey goodness.
Slice in half, serve with extra BBQ sauce on the side for dipping, or a crisp coleslaw or pickle for balance.
Variations and Add-ons
The beauty of this sandwich is its versatility. Here are some fun tweaks and ideas:
Cheese Variations
Swap cheddar for gouda or pepper jack for a spicier kick
Add cream cheese for extra richness
Mix Monterey Jack with mozzarella for extra meltiness
Protein Swaps
Use pulled pork instead of chicken
Try turkey or leftover holiday ham
Vegetarian Option
Replace the chicken with grilled portobello mushrooms or jackfruit for a plant-based twist
Heat It Up
Add jalapeños or a few dashes of hot sauce
Use a spicy BBQ sauce

Tips for the Perfect Grilled Cheese Every Time
Low and Slow: Cook over medium-low heat to melt the cheese fully without burning the bread.
Butter and Mayo Combo: A mix of butter and mayo gives the sandwich a crispy, golden crust.
Double Cheese Layer: Layer cheese on both sides of the filling to ensure even melt and structural integrity.
Let it Rest: Always let the sandwich sit for a minute before slicing to avoid a cheese explosion.
Use a Weight: Press with a spatula or use a grill press for even browning.
Storage and Reheating
Storing Leftovers:
If you somehow manage to have leftovers, wrap the sandwich tightly in foil or place it in an airtight container. It’ll keep in the refrigerator for up to 2 days.
Reheating:
Best Method: Reheat in a skillet over medium heat with a lid on top. This will restore the crisp exterior and melt the cheese again.
Quick Method: Use a toaster oven or air fryer.
Avoid: Microwaving can make the bread soggy.
